About the Naoris Protocol
The Naoris Protocol is the world’s first decentralized post-quantum infrastructure designed to secure Web3 and Web2 against traditional and quantum threats. Operating under blockchain layers 0 to 3 as a sub-zero layer, it integrates with existing EVM chains, nodes, bridges, dApps, enterprise systems and IoT devices without requiring hard forks.
